James Harden has weighed in on the Cleveland Cavaliers' recent struggles, offering a measured assessment of their back-to-back defeats against the Toronto Raptors. Following the Cavs' Game 3 and Game 4 losses, Harden described the team as "extremely confident" despite the setbacks, attributing the issues to factors within their control.
"The problems we've had in those games are self-inflicted and things that we can control," Harden stated, emphasizing that the Cavaliers are not panicking. He pointed to lapses in execution, defensive breakdowns, and missed opportunities as the primary culprits rather than any fundamental flaw in the team's approach. According to Harden, the Cavs' ability to self-correct remains strong, and he believes the squad's resilience will carry them through the adversity.
The Raptors capitalized on Cleveland's mistakes, exploiting turnovers and poor shot selection to even the series. However, Harden insisted that the Cavaliers' confidence has not wavered. He noted that the team has already identified the adjustments needed to regain momentum, focusing on tightening rotations and improving ball movement. "We know what we did wrong, and we know how to fix it," he added.
Harden's comments underscore a belief that the Cavaliers' path forward is clear, provided they address the controllable errors. As the series progresses, all eyes will be on whether Cleveland can translate this confidence into on-court results.
